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up raspberries (fresh or frozen)
  • 3 tablespoons granulated sugar
  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• ⅔ cup dairy-free milk
  • ½ cup vegan butter
  • 3 tablespoons sugar (granulated or coconut)
  • 3 teaspoons instant dry yeast
  • 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• ¼ te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• Pinch of salt

Instructions

  1. For the jam: Combine raspberries, sugar, cornstarch, and a splash of water in a saucepan. Boil then simmer for 5–10 minutes until thickened. Cool before using.
  2. For the dough: In a mixing bowl or stand mixer, mix flour, warm milk, vegan butter, sugar, yeast, spices, and salt until elastic. Let rise covered for 1 hour.
  3. Shape the babka: Roll dough into a rectangle, spread cooled jam over it, roll tightly into a log, slice in half lengthwise to reveal swirls, twist together and place in a lined loaf tin. Let rise again for about an hour.
  4. Bake at 340°F (170°C) for 30–40 minutes until golden.
